Brides Beware Of Toothpaste!

Have you ever heard of the saying "If you put toothpaste on a pimple, it will help make it disappear (or heal it)"?
Beware!
My friend is getting married in a week and thought if she put toothpaste on her pimples, it would heal up and no longer be visible or red. As a matter of fact, it did the opposite! She had a slight allergic reaction to the toothpaste and now has small, round, red patches on her face! And to make matters worse, the acne is still there...

So please test this acne clearing theory WAY before your wedding, to know exactly how it will effect you!

P.S. Tea Tree Oil is a natural alternative to get rid of pimples.
